What Character AI Can Do for Dungeon Masters

1. NPC Creation

Generate detailed NPCs with:

  • Personality traits
  • Background stories
  • Motivations
  • Dialogue style

Example Prompt:

“You are a suspicious tavern keeper who knows more than you reveal. Speak cautiously and avoid giving direct answers.”

How to Set Up Character AI for DM Use

Step 1: Define Your World

Provide context:

  • Setting (fantasy, sci-fi, etc.)
  • Tone (dark, humorous, epic)

Step 2: Create Key Characters

Build important NPCs with clear traits.

Step 3: Use Structured Prompts

Include:

  • Role
  • Personality
  • Situation

Step 4: Save Useful Outputs

Keep notes for consistency across sessions.


Best Prompt Templates for Dungeon Masters

NPC Prompt

“You are [role] with [traits]. You want [goal]. You speak in [tone].”

Quest Prompt

“Create a quest involving [conflict], [location], and [twist].”

Dialogue Prompt

“Act as [character] responding to [situation] with [emotion].”


Advanced Techniques

Multi-NPC Conversations

Simulate multiple characters interacting:

“Create a conversation between a corrupt noble, a rebel leader, and a spy.”

Memory Anchoring

Remind AI of key details:

“Remember that the king is secretly ill and hiding it.”

Branching Scenarios

Generate multiple outcomes:

“What happens if the players accept or refuse the quest?”

Limitations to Be Aware Of

  • AI may generate inconsistent details
  • Requires editing and oversight
  • Not a replacement for creativity

In other words, it’s a helper—not your replacement. Yet.


Tips for Best Results

  • Keep prompts clear and specific
  • Edit AI outputs before use
  • Combine AI with your own ideas
